A lack of intrinsic factor can lead to what form of anemia?

A lack of this protein leads to vitamin B12 deficiency. Other conditions and factorsalso can cause vitamin B12 deficiency. ... Often though, vitamin B12 deficiencydue to other causes also is called pernicious anemia. This article discusses pernicious anemia due to a lack of intrinsic factor and other causes.
